At present, there are no direct flights from Detroit to Palma de Mallorca.
However, there are several flights from DTW to PMI with a stopover.

You can fly the full journey from DTW to PMI in either Economy or Business Class. Premium Economy and First Class are not available on this route, at least not on the full route with just 1 stopover.
However, for the first part of this route, Economy, Premium Economy, Business and First Class are available. This depends on the stopover airport of your choice though.
Again depending on your stopover airport, available classes for the second part of this route are Economy, Premium Economy and Business Class.
Currently, there is only one aircraft type that covers the full route (with 1 stopover) from Detroit to Palma de Mallorca, which is the Airbus A330-200.
All other flights from Detroit to Palma de Mallorca are operated by a combination of multiple aircraft types.
The distance between Detroit and Palma de Mallorca is 4,301 miles (6,921 kilometers).
However, because there are no direct flights between DTW and PMI, the distance of the full journey varies between 4,408 and 5,088 miles (or 7,094 and 8,188 kilometers), depending on your stopover airport.
Flights from Detroit to Palma de Mallorca take from 9 hours and 47 minutes up to 10 hours and 45 minutes, depending on your stopover airport.
Please note that these times refer to the actual flight times, excluding the stopover time in between connecting flights, as this depends on your stopover airport as well as your date(s) of travel.
